....g on board and transport by air is a bundle offered by a majority of airlines. iii. The nature of the various services in a bundle of services will also help in determining whether the services are bundled in the ordinary course of business. If the nature of services is such that one of the services is the main service and the other services combined with such service are in the nature of incidentally or ancillary services which help in better enjoyment of a main service. For example service of stay in a hotel is often combined with a service or laundering of 3-4 items of clothing free of cost per day. Such service is an ancillary service to the provision of hotel accommodation and the resultant package would be treated as services naturally bundled in the ordinary course of business. Other illustrative indicators, not determinative but indicative of bundling of services in ordinary course of business are- - There is a single price or the customer pays the same amount, no matter how much of the package they actually receive or use. - The elements are normally advertised as a package. - The different elements are not available separately.....

....vided by the applicant, would support the business interests of GoDaddy US in India. 12. It has been submitted by the applicant that services to be provided by the applicant are not peculiar only in applicant's case but are provided by various Indian entities to their overseas customers in India as a single package. Further, supporting the business of GoDaddy US in India is the main service and processing payments and oversight of services of third party Call Centers are ancillary and incidental to the provision of main service i.e., business support service. Further, applicant would provide said services as a package and the payment for the entire package would be a consolidated lump sum payment. Applicant submits that in view of all these indicators, service provided by them to GoDaddy US is a bundle of services, which is bundled in normal course of business. This point has not been controverted by the Revenue. We agree with the submissions of the applicant that proposed services are a bundle of services, bundled in normal course of business and not intermediary service. 13. ....ant is providing to GoDaddy US services viz.; direct marketing and promotion services, supervision of quality of third party customer care center services and payment processing services, as per draft Service Agreement between the applicant and GoDaddy US. There is no contract between the applicant and the customers of GoDaddy US based in India. GoDaddy US have used said services provided by the applicant as per the draft Service Agreement. Further, applicant would charge a fee equal to the operating costs incurred by the applicant plus a mark-up of 13% on such costs, which would be received by the applicant from GoDaddy US in US Dollars. The benefit of services provided by applicant accrues to GoDaddy US outside India. In view of above, judgments relied upon are of no avail to the Revenue, as services provided by the applicant are to be consumed in US and not in India. Further, the judgment in case of Microsoft Corporation (India) Pvt. Ltd relied upon by the Revenue is an interim order regarding pre-deposit of the amount ordered by the Tribunal. ....of the Finance Act, 1994. As all the ingredients enlisted under Rule 6 A ibid are satisfied, said service will qualify as export of taxable service. In view of above, we rule as under; In the facts and circumstances, the services to be provided by the applicant to GoDaddy US would fall to be classified under Rule 3 of the Place of Provision of Services Rules, 2012 qualify as export of taxable services in terms of Rule 6A of the Service Tax Rules, 1994 (inserted vide Notification No. 36/2012-S.T. dated 20.6.2012) and therefore remain non-taxable for purpose of payment of service tax under the Finance Act.
